The foods in the Food Composition Table are described using two classification systems.

FoodEx2 is a classification and standardization system for foods and feed developed by the European Food Safety Authority (EFSA). The system consists of a main code that describes the type of food. In addition, there are facets that provide more detailed information about the food, for example about ingredients, packaging, or method of preparation.

LanguaL is a similar system. LanguaL stands for “Langua aLimentaria”, or “language of food”. It also consists of a description of the type of food, and facets with additional information.
